I would agree with you there. Especially with Editorial Illustration. I ask this same question ( should I promote my design and illustration work seperately) to every art director i meet. Almost all say the same thing.
They are commissioning you to provide them with an illustration produced in the style displayed in your portfolio.
i would keep the 2 separate websites if I was you.
